Uses for Event Seeds?

What use (other than sale for dollars) are the event seeds such as sunflowers, roses, rapaseed, hibiscus, etc.?

    You receive XP for planting them as well as the high dollar amount you get when you sell them. :)

    They also usually yield higher numbers of event collectibles than normal crops. For instance, rapaseed usually gives 15 UFO parts when you find them, whereas corn usually gives 2, cabbage 5, and so on.

    Just to add what kat has said. If you plant the event seeds during an event, you get more collections from them. So if you plant roses during the find ufo parts in the event you get 14 ufo pieces per field.

    Is there a cost charged in gold for planting hibiscus seeds that you already have in your inventory? Is there a gold charge for sowing rice, rose, sunflower, rapaseed & other special seeds which you have in your inventory. If so, why charge gold & not farm dollars?

    No gold cost when you have them in inventory to plant - but they do show up in your inventory even if you don't have any available so you can buy them for gold to plant . . . so read it very carefully to make sure you have seeds in inventory and you are not buying the seeds.

    For instance, right now the yellow hibiscus seeds would cost me 90 gold per field to plant since I no longer have any in inventory. The button in inventory says 90 gold per unit.

    For planting them when you do not have any seeds (won in the event) in your inventory, yes, then that post you read is correct. If you have, say, 5 seeds, you can plant them without paying any extra costs. If you want to plant 6, then the 6th seed will cost gold.
